Author: Celia Jade

Genre: Paranormal Romance, Spicy Romance

Reviewed by: Tamazon

The Drakhom are a new breed. They are part human, part vampire and total sensuality on legs. To be with a Drakhom is to experience sexuality to its fullest form. This new breed of vampire no longer feasts off blood, they are mortal in most ways. Many woman dream about having the opportunity to spend a night with a Drakhom, while others shy away. This is the tale about Kate Randall and how she got over her fear the Drakhom one delicious nip at a time.
 
When Kate’s new client, Tanton Manning, turns out to be a Drakhom she goes beyond designing his company’s main office space and he takes care of her misplaced fear.
 
Celia Jade joins the list of paranormal authors that I’ll be keeping my eye on. The Drakhom Taboo was a short slice of just what I need during this Halloween season. The characters were intriguing and the Drakhom breed has much potential as a series. Keep your eyes open for this up and coming author who is able to write wonderfully in many different categories. Read The Drakhom Taboo for a quick and hot break. It’s a great new twist on the vampire genre.

Book Blurb & Info for The Drakhom Taboo

Drakhom were the offspring of humans and vampires. Typically beautiful and dark, they were known to possess strong sexual appetites, without the need for blood. Nonetheless, accounts of unusual sexual encounters with the species made Kate Randall wary of them. She had no desire to experience intimate activity that involved dangerously sharp teeth.
 
Kate is instantly attracted to her new client, Tanton Manning. No surprise there—he’s strikingly handsome and successful. But she suspects that he’s a Drakhom, which would be a good reason to stay away from him once her project is complete. Tanton, however, is determined to have this beautiful woman and wastes no time getting his message across. She plans to ignore his romantic attempts to lure her, but agrees to dinner, assuming it would be easy to tell him she didn’t mix business with pleasure.
